Genomic and single-cell landscape of transformed cutaneous T-cell lymphoma

GSE272005 Homo sapiens Expression profiling by high throughput sequencing; Other 32 samples Submitted 2024/07/12 Platform GPL24676
Summary
Cutaneous T-cell lymphoma (CTCL) is a malignancy of skin-homing T cells. A subgroup of patients develops large cell transformation with progression to an aggressive lymphoma and with poor survival. We aimed to study the transformed CTCL (tCTCL) ecosystem using integrative approaches spanning whole-exome sequencing (WES), single-cell RNAseq, and immune profiling in a unique cohort of 56 patients with tCTCL
